Tulbah advert:
Quote:
Native speakers with basic degree (any discipline) and an EFL, ESL, TEFL, TESL, TESOL , CELTA (BA, MA in English are preferred) and two years teaching experience in their related field. Teachers will work 8 hours for 5 days only (monthly package 3�200-4'000 USD, attractive offers.


M.A. Applied Linguistics, fluent Arabic, decades of experience. This is what they offer you:
Quote:
Teachers will work 8 hours for 5 days only (monthly package 12,000 SR = 3,200 USD, accommodation & local transportation from to work are provided)

Tublah is a recruiting outfit owned and marketed by a Hail Bad Guy. This one is responsible for the mess he left at UOH.

A shadow outfit operated by the same bunch is M-Marketing.

Yes, the salary is high, but the location is Hail.

No, Al-Falak is not placing people at PMU. PMU is phasing out contract people in favor of direct hiring.
